  2. docs/changelogs/changelog_2x.md

     *  Fix: Don't throw when converting an `HttpUrl` to a `java.net.URI`.
        Previously URLs with special characters like `|` and `[` would break when
        subjected to URI’s overly-strict validation.
     *  Fix: Don't re-encode `+` as `%20` in encoded URL query strings. OkHttp
        prefers `%20` when doing its own encoding, but will retain `+` when that is
        provided.
